We stayed here for 2 nights in April in order to visit Tortuga Island. From the start communication with the hotel was fantastic, they were really responsive and helpful with my questions - recommending tours, offering to book taxis etc, Just really good service. At the hotel ,the service was also fantastic. All the staff we met were extremely courteous , polite, incredibly attentive and helpful. It was a very positive experience.||We arrived by ferry and got a taxi to the hotel which cost $15. The roads around the hotel are rough and the hill up to the property is very steep, just something to consider if you are driving. ||This hotel has the most amazing view of Tortuga island. There are superb views from the pool, rooms, restaurant. It is in a really stunning location and we were so impressed. We loved the view from the shower! Just amazing.||The breakfast was great (apart from the sausage mixed in with the plantain which was a shock to bite into as a vegan!). One morning there was an amazing chia pot with coconut milk and passionfruit (vegan friendly!) which was one of my food highlights! The menu in the restaurant was fantastic , we ate there both nights and were impressed with everything we ate. The food was fabulous||We loved the pool area. We didn't ever manage to use any of the cabanas as they were always occupied but enjoyed the water. Everything is kept clean and beautiful. You might spot some hummingbirds around the flowers by the pool||Overall, we loved everything about this place, it was a perfect place to stay. Highly recommend for so many reasons.

We stayed for 3 days, here our takeaways: + Great view of the ocean from every Bungalow + Lots of wildlife you can spot directly from your balcony + Very friendly staff that takes good care of the guests + Small but delicious breakfast with lots of fresh fruit and beautiful views - Needs some love in the details (Our balcony guard was loose, the outdoor fan was missing, the inside fan made sketchy noises, our bathroom had an unpleasant smell, everywhere are small parts missing or very used, the pool bar was never staffed) - The guests are very diverse and not everyone is there to relax. A bunch of locals came over the weekend, brought their own coolers with liquor and beer and quickly took over the pool area. This would have been fine in a party hostel but selling this as a luxury nature resort and then having some drunk guys yelling all day didn’t fit the vibe. Most other guests left the pool at some point and the restaurant staff seemed understandably overwhelmed. With a little work and good management this could definitely be a 4 star resort, right now I would probably see it more as a 3 star hotel. We had a great time and would come back if the prices are adjusted or the little issues are fixed.
